HSBC Private Bank seeks to be the leading international private bank for business owners and their families. It provides clients with wealth, business and family succession solutions in the largest and fastest growing markets around the world. At HSBC Private Bank, we put our clients at the centre of everything we do.
We are currently seeking a high calibre professional to join our team as a **Wealth Planning Support Manager.**
**Principal Responsibilities**
- Update relevant reports for pipeline and completed cases
- Provide timely reports to Head of Wealth Planning, including but not limited to monthly reports, account planning, pipeline tracking, collaboration figures
- Maintain team library to ensure consistent and updated materials are available for Wealth Planners to market effectively
- Assist Wealth Planners to prepare proposals for new prospects
- Coordinate for New Business Approval (trust and insurance), that is to ensure all Know Your Customers documents and information are obtained for due diligence purpose
- Prepare documentation in relation to trust establishment and assets transfer, including but not limited to Trust Deed, Deed of Gift, Letter of Wishes
- Ensure all deeds, documentation, correspondence, legal or tax advice if any have been filed properly
- Be familiar with insurance referral procedures and work closely with authorized brokers
- Responsible for some administrative duties, including organizing travel arrangements and meeting arrangements for Wealth Planners, printing of marketing materials, assistance to internal and external events arrangement
- Maintain good working relationship with other teams, including Business Implementation Unit, Documentation Team, Trust Relationship Managers/Officers, Compliance, Legal, Finance Department to ensure efficiency in completing the tasks
- Coordinate with other business units and professional parties to follow up and complete cases and clients' requests
- To keep breast & updated with tax, regulatory & legal changes
- To maintain HSBC internal control standards, including the timely implementation of internal & external audit points together with any issues raised by external regulators. To implement the Group Compliance Policy & achieve satisfactory audits & full disclosure on risk issues. Protect the reputation & integrity of the Group, ensure full compliance with regulatory and Group standards
- Be aware of the Operational Risk scenario associated with role, ensure that all actions during my employment with HSBC take account of the likelihood of operational risk occurring
Requirements
- Relevant working experience in private banking or trust company
- Sound knowledge of trust principles
- Professional knowledge in legal or accounting would be an asset
- Good interpersonal and communication skills
- Strong team player
- High level of attention to detail
- Strong sense of responsibility
- Self motivated, independent, hardworking, eager to learn and able to work under pressure
